Performance testing mechanism for reciprocating pump
By designing a reciprocating pump performance testing mechanism with multiple manifolds and regulating valve groups, the problem of low efficiency in existing testing systems has been solved, enabling efficient and accurate multi-condition testing and cooling, and meeting the testing needs of different pump models.

AI Technical Summary
Existing reciprocating pump performance testing systems are complex in structure, have low testing efficiency, and produce large errors in test results, failing to meet current testing needs for reciprocating pumps.
A test mechanism was designed, comprising a drive unit, fixed and movable manifolds, a cooling unit, a circulating water tank, and a suction manifold. Through multiple manifolds and regulating valve groups with different bearing pressures, a reciprocating pump can be simulated and tested. Dynamic parameter control is achieved by combining an electromagnetic flowmeter and a temperature transmitter, and a plate air cooler is used for cooling.
It enables multi-condition testing of different models of reciprocating pumps, with a test pressure of up to 140MPa. It has high testing efficiency and accurate results, and can meet the testing needs of various reciprocating pumps. It also improves testing efficiency through dynamic control and rapid switching, and has a fast cooling speed with the temperature controlled below 50℃.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to a pump performance test mechanism, specifically is a reciprocating pump performance test mechanism, belongs to petroleum drilling and production equipment technical field. BACKGROUND
[0002] Reciprocating pump is through the reciprocating movement of piston directly to the liquid with pressure energy form to provide energy delivery machinery. Reciprocating pump is widely used in petroleum drilling, acidification fracturing, water injection and other production in petroleum mine. With the increasing demand of petroleum industry to reciprocating pump, reciprocating pump is developing towards high output pressure, large flow, convenient manufacture and maintenance, small flow pressure pulsation, small volume and weight. The output of China's reciprocating pump industry exceeds 460 million, and the consumption exceeds 418 million, and it grows by about 10% to 15% per year.
[0003] Reciprocating pump performance test is directly related to the working efficiency, stability, service life and many parameters after production. The existing reciprocating pump test system is basically complex structure, low test efficiency, large test result error, and cannot meet the current reciprocating pump test demand. SUMMARY
[0004] The utility model solves the technical problem in overcome prior art defects, provide a reciprocating pump performance test mechanism with simple structure, high test efficiency, accurate and reliable test result.
[0005] In order to solve the above technical problem, the utility model provides a reciprocating pump performance test mechanism, including drive arrangement, at least three ways of bearing pressure different fixed manifold, movable manifold, low pressure manifold, cooling unit, circulating water tank and suction manifold;
[0006] The drive arrangement is used to drive reciprocating pump;
[0007] The movable manifold is connected with the discharge port of the reciprocating pump to be tested, and the input end of any one of the fixed manifolds can be communicated with the movable manifold.
[0008] The output end of each fixed manifold is communicated with the inlet of cooling unit through low pressure manifold;
[0009] The outlet of cooling unit is communicated with circulating water tank;
[0010] One end of suction manifold is communicated with circulating water tank, and the other end is communicated with the suction inlet of reciprocating pump.
[0011] In the utility model, the fixed manifold includes high pressure manifold, low pressure manifold and medium pressure manifold;
[0012] The high pressure manifold, low pressure manifold, medium pressure manifold and low pressure manifold are all installed with pressure retaining valve group for adjusting the pressure of circulating medium.
[0013] The pressure valve group comprises a plurality of mutually-communicating adjusting valves with different bearing pressures, and pressure transmitters for pre-valve pressure monitoring and overpressure protection are respectively connected between adjacent adjusting valves.
[0014] The low-pressure manifold comprises two parallelly-arranged steady-pressure pipe sections; the inlets of the steady-pressure pipe sections are connected to the fixed manifold, and the outlets are connected to cooling units.
[0015] The steady-pressure pipe sections are respectively provided with first electromagnetic flowmeters and first electric gate valves, and the first electromagnetic flowmeters are located between the first electric gate valves and the cooling units.
[0016] The suction manifold comprises two perfusion pumps, a circulation pipeline, a second electric gate valve, a third electric gate valve and a second electromagnetic flowmeter; one end of each of the two perfusion pumps is connected to a circulating water tank via the second electric gate valve, and the other end of each of the two perfusion pumps is connected to the second electromagnetic flowmeter via the third electric gate valve.
[0017] One end of the circulation pipeline is connected to the circulating water tank, and the other end is connected to a pipeline between the third electric gate valve and the second electromagnetic flowmeter; the circulation pipeline is provided with a fourth electric gate valve.
[0018] The pipeline between the third electric gate valve and the reciprocating pump is sequentially provided with the second electromagnetic flowmeter, a fifth electric gate valve and a temperature transmitter.
[0019] The circulating water tank is composed of a plurality of mutually-communicating independent tanks and is used for over-storage of circulating medium.
[0020] The driving device comprises a DC motor, a transmission and a torque and speed sensor; the DC motor is connected to the transmission, and the transmission is connected to the reciprocating pump; a torque and speed sensor is arranged between the transmission and the reciprocating pump and is used for measuring the input speed and input torque of the reciprocating pump.
[0021] The driving device comprises a DC motor, a shaft coupling and a torque and speed sensor; the DC motor is connected to the reciprocating pump via the shaft coupling; a torque and speed sensor is arranged between the DC motor and the reciprocating pump and is used for measuring the input speed and input torque of the reciprocating pump.
[0022] The cooling unit is a plate-type air cooler.
[0023] The utility model beneficial effect lies in: (1) through at least three way load pressure different fixed manifold cooperation movable manifold, low pressure manifold, cooling unit, circulating water tank and suction manifold, can realize the simulation test of different working environment of different model reciprocating pump under simple structure, and the test pressure can reach 140MPa, thereby can satisfy the test demand of various reciprocating pump, (2) can according to test different working condition, complete test test with the most energy -conserving mode, and can dynamically control test parameter in the test process, greatly improve test efficiency, (3) the output end of high pressure manifold, the output end of medium pressure manifold and low pressure manifold are equipped with the pressure -holding valve group for adjusting circulating medium pressure, can set different test pressure according to the need, (4) low pressure manifold adopts two steady -pressure pipe sections of parallel arrangement, one way goes to big flow, one way goes to small flow, to improve flow measurement accuracy, (4) suction manifold can realize reciprocating pump self -priming test quickly, and through electric gate valve carries out quick switching, convenient and efficient, (5) can dynamically select transmission or coupling to realize different power transmission test according to the need, can increase mechanism to meet the test need of different reciprocating pump, (6) cooling unit adopts plate type air cooler and can greatly accelerate the cooling speed of circulating medium, so that the circulating medium temperature can be kept below 50 DEG C, and then improve the reciprocating pump full load operation time length. [0034] As Figure 1As shown, the technical scheme of the utility model will be further explained in detail below by using a reciprocating pump performance testing mechanism for oil field. The reciprocating pump performance testing mechanism for oil field provided in the embodiment comprises a DC motor, a transmission, a torque and rotating speed sensor, a high-pressure manifold, a pressure holding valve group, a low-pressure manifold, a plate air cooler, a circulating water tank and a suction manifold.
[0035] In the embodiment, the output shaft of the DC motor is connected with the transmission, and the end of the transmission is connected with the input shaft of the power end of the reciprocating pump to be tested through a half-tooth flange. In the embodiment, 750kW, 1600kW and 2000kW DC motors are matched as the power source of the testing system, and different specifications of motors can be matched according to the rated power of the testing object.
[0036] In the embodiment, the transmission adopts two 2000kW speed increasers, three 2000kW speed reducers and one gear transmission. In the two 2000kW speed increasers, one has a speed increasing ratio of 1:1.5 and an input rotating speed of 0r / min-1000r / min, and the other has a speed increasing ratio of 1:2.118 and an input rotating speed of 0r / min-1000r / min. In the three 2000kW speed reducers, two have a speed reducing ratio of 1.909:1 and an input rotating speed of 0r / min-1000r / min, and one has a speed reducing ratio of 1.423:1 and an input rotating speed of 350r / min-526r / min, which is used as a secondary speed reducing device. The gear transmission has a speed increasing ratio of 1:1.79 and a speed reducing ratio of 2.19:1, which is used as a backup.
[0037] In the embodiment, the transmission is provided with a special cooling and lubricating system to ensure the normal operation of the transmission.
[0038] The torque and rotating speed sensor is arranged between the transmission and the reciprocating pump to be tested, and is used for measuring the input rotating speed and input torque of the reciprocating pump. In the embodiment, several torque and rotating speed sensors of different specifications are matched and installed according to different testing objects, and the specific parameters are as follows: 1, the maximum load torque of DSTP-5000 is 5000kg.m, and the maximum rotating speed is 1500r / min; 2, the maximum load torque of JC4B is 50kN.m, and the maximum rotating speed is 2000r / min; 3, the maximum load torque of DSTP-2000 is 2000kg.m, and the maximum rotating speed is 2000r / min; 4, the maximum load torque of DSTP-1000 is 1000kg.m, and the maximum rotating speed is 1000r / min.
[0039] From the above configuration, it can be seen that it can be dynamically powered according to different test objects. If it is a drilling pump, by 1600kW and 2000kW DC motor master-slave and dynamic, the maximum power 3200kW can be realized. If the test object is a cementing pump, the maximum power 2000kW can be realized; if the reciprocating pump with rated power 2000kW requires test input speed 2000r / min, the speed increaser with speed ratio 1:2.118 can be connected to realize the maximum speed 2118r / min; if the reciprocating pump is in low speed and high torque condition, the reducer with speed ratio 1.909:1 can be connected, or even the second reducer with speed ratio 1.423:1 is installed to realize the maximum torque 136kN.m.
[0040] In the embodiment, the high-pressure manifold is divided into a fixed manifold and a movable manifold. The fixed manifold is divided into three paths, which are a 5" low-pressure pipeline (20MPa), a 4" pressure pipeline (70MPa) and a 2" high-pressure pipeline (140MPa), and is matched and installed according to different working conditions.
[0041] The movable manifold is provided with a 2" pipeline, an elbow, a 4" pipeline and an elbow. When testing low pressure, the 4" pipeline is assembled, and a 4-to-5" conversion joint is configured. When testing high pressure, the 2" pipeline is assembled, and a 4-to-2" conversion joint is configured.
[0042] One end of the movable pipeline is connected to the reciprocating pump to be tested, and the other end can be connected to the 5" low-pressure pipeline (20MPa), the 4" pressure pipeline (70MPa) and the 2" high-pressure pipeline (140MPa) respectively to realize the construction of different test environments. Since the back pressure of the pressure retaining valve group is large, when testing the no-load test of the reciprocating pump, the 5" pipeline needs to be connected.
[0043] In the embodiment, pressure transmitters P6, P9 and P10 are respectively arranged on the three fixed manifolds. The pressure transmitters P6, P9 and P10 respectively measure the 140MPa pressure, the 70MPa pressure and the 20MPa pressure discharged by the reciprocating pump.
[0044] As shown in Figure 2 The pressure retaining valve group is mainly used for adjusting the pressure of the circulating medium (clear water is used in the embodiment). In the embodiment, the pressure retaining valve group is assembled on the 2" and 4" high-pressure fixed manifolds. The pressure retaining valve group adopts a plurality of electrically adjusted valves which are connected to each other. The bearing pressures of the valves are different from each other and increase from small to large. The pressure transmitters are connected between adjacent valves respectively. The pressure transmitters are used for monitoring the pressure before the valve and overpressure protection. Figure 2 C1-C7 in the middle are electrically adjusted valves, and P1-P9 are pressure transmitters.
[0045] In this embodiment, a 4″ pressure-reducing valve assembly is used for larger flow rates and output pressures below 70MPa, while a 2″ pressure-reducing valve assembly is used for higher pressures. During no-load cycling, all regulating valves are fully open. During the step-by-step pressurization process, the electronic regulating valves gradually close in the order of C2, C3, etc. During the step-by-step closing process, the valve pressure must be kept below the valve pressure range shown in the figure. The pressures before and after the valves are monitored in real time by pressure transmitters P1 to P9 to ensure that the pressures before and after each electronic regulating valve are within the specified range. During the depressurization process, the action sequence of the electronic regulating valves is reversed.
[0046] like Figure 1 As shown, the low-pressure manifold in this implementation uses an atmospheric pressure pipeline. It is located downstream of the three high-pressure manifolds, merging into one. The low-pressure manifold includes two pressure-stabilizing sections, one for high flow and the other for low flow, to improve flow measurement accuracy. A temperature transmitter T1 is connected between the front end of the low-pressure manifold and the rear end of the three high-pressure manifolds; the temperature transmitter T1 measures the discharge temperature of the reciprocating pump. The two pressure-stabilizing sections are equipped with electromagnetic flowmeters F1 and F2, and electric gate valves SV1 and SV2, respectively. Electric gate valves SV1 and SV2 are used for switching pipelines. Back pressure must be provided at the end of the low-pressure manifold to ensure a full pipe condition during flow measurement.
[0047] In this embodiment, the end of the low-pressure manifold is connected to the inlet of the plate air cooler via a pipeline, and an electric gate valve SV3 is installed between the two. Since excessively high water temperatures (above 50°C) can damage the reciprocating pump seals, a plate air cooler is used in this embodiment to cool the circulating medium. Actual measurements show that when the plate air cooler is operating normally and the spray pump is on, the reciprocating pump (2000kW full load) can maintain the circulating medium temperature below 50°C for several hours.
[0048] In this embodiment, the circulating water tank consists of four 10m... 3 The system consists of a water tank for storing the circulating medium (clean water). One end of the circulating water tank is connected to the outlet of the plate air cooler, and the other end is injected into the suction manifold via a priming pump. The water tank is equipped with a drain port and a fill port for discharging and injecting the circulating medium (clean water).
[0049] The suction manifold includes two injection pumps, a circulation pipeline, and an electromagnetic flowmeter F3. The same end of each injection pump is connected to the circulating water tank via electric gate valves SV4 and SV6, respectively. The other ends of each injection pump are connected to the pipeline between the electromagnetic flowmeter F3 via electric gate valves SV5 and SV7, respectively. One end of the circulation pipeline is connected to the circulating water tank, and the other end is connected to electric gate valves SV5 and SV7 and the electromagnetic flowmeter F3. An electric gate valve SV8 is installed on the circulation pipeline.
[0050] In this embodiment, the flow rate of the injection pump is 300 m³ / h. 3 / h, head 50m, power 75kW, one for one spare, through SV4-SV7 switching.
[0051] Suction manifold is used for reciprocating pump self-suction test, through electric gate valve SV5, SV7, SV8 switching.
[0052] In this embodiment, electromagnetic flowmeter F3 is connected with reciprocating pump through metal hose, and electric gate valve SV9 and temperature transmitter T2 are sequentially arranged on the metal hose.
[0053] In this embodiment, a pressure transmitter P11 is arranged on the pipeline line in front of the inlet of the reciprocating pump, and the pressure transmitter P11 is used for measuring the suction pressure of the reciprocating pump, and the range is 1MPa.
[0054] In another embodiment, a shaft coupling is used instead of the speed changer in the foregoing embodiment, so as to be installed according to the test working condition, and the adaptability of the reciprocating pump performance test mechanism to the reciprocating pump is further improved.
